New Delhi, April 17 (IANS) India’s smartphone shipments declined 3 per cent year-on-year (YoY) in the January-March quarter of 2026, which is the weakest first-quarter performance in the past six years, a report said on Friday.The decline was driven by a combination of rising supply-side cost pressures, price hikes by manufacturers and weak consumer demand, which impacted retail conversions despite a higher number of new launches, according to Counterpoint Research.To offset rising component c…
